With summer temperatures regularly passing 45°C, managing cooling efficiency has become a top operational challenge across the Middle East. As new city districts and commercial complexes expand, centralized district cooling systems are rapidly replacing old air conditioning setups. This shift is driving steady demand for heavy-duty, long-distance piping networks.
Why Centralized Cooling is Taking Over
For years, large buildings relied on individual rooftop chillers or split units. While easy to install initially, they consume huge amounts of electricity and require frequent maintenance. Central cooling plants change this model by producing chilled water in one location and piping it to multiple buildings. This centralized approach helps city operators cut overall power use by up to 50%.
Engineering Underground Networks for Harsh Climates
Running cold water pipes underground in desert conditions comes with clear practical difficulties. In a standard Saudi Arabia district cooling network, water leaves the main plant at around 4°C to 5°C. If the pipes are not insulated properly, the hot soil quickly warms the water before it reaches its destination, wasting energy and strain on chillers.
Because of this, the requirements for any chilled water pipe Saudi Arabia contractors buy are strict. Pipe designs must use a strong carbon steel or carrier pipe, wrapped in thick polyurethane foam, and sealed inside a high-density polyethylene (HDPE) outer casing. This setup keeps ambient heat and groundwater out, preventing temperature loss and pipe corrosion over time.
A Proven Tech Used Around the World
The technology behind these networks is not new. Factory-made insulated piping has been used for decades worldwide to move thermal energy with minimal loss. While it was originally developed to keep hot water warm in cold climates, the exact same insulation principles work in reverse to keep chilled water cold in hot desert regions.
